Thomas Newman & Daniel Fovargue Brewery – OH 114c

Thomas Newman & Daniel Fovargue Brewery opened in 1869 and closed in 1872 it was open for 3 years. Breweries that are only open for a couple of years like this did not have a long time to produce advertising and collectibles so they tend to be more scarce than breweries with more longevity. As a Pre-Prohibition Brewery, any advertising items or collectibles are likely to be valuable and desirable to collectors as they tend to be hard to find. Thomas Newman & Daniel Fovargue Brewery was in an active brewing city. Cleveland, OH was listed as having 61 breweries, which is quite a few. Sometimes a large number of breweries can lead to an active collecting community that will be willing to pay more for breweriana items than other collectors.
